About Jie Wu
Jie Wu is a scholar working on Research and Theory, Immunology and Molecular Medicine, having authored 117 papers that have together received 2.5k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include interferon and immune responses (15 papers), Inflammasome and immune disorders (11 papers) and Immune Response and Inflammation (8 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Immunology (661 citations), Cancer Research (339 citations) and Molecular Medicine (86 citations). Jie Wu has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Xiuwen Wu, Jianan Ren, Xufei Zhang, Qiongyuan Hu, Yun Zhao, Qinjie Liu, Gefei Wang, Zhiwu Hong, Huajian Ren and Guanwei Li. Their work appears in journals such as Angewandte Chemie International Edition, S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ología and ACS Nano.
